Ignition keys

Volvo cars start using ignition keys (also called transponder keys). They contain an embedded microchip that sends a code to the antenna ring once they are inserted into the ignition. The engine control unit scans the code to determine whether the key is legitimate. Keys are a great protection against theft to safeguard your Volvo.

If you have an older Volvo with standard keys without the microchip or fob you can speak to an expert locksmith that specializes in European vehicles to have duplicate keys made. The process is relatively quick and affordable. If your Volvo has a more recent technology, you might consider Key Protect. It is a Key Protect plan that covers the cost of replacement in case of theft or loss.

A locksmith that specializes in Volvos can also repair or change the ignition lock cylinder. This is helpful when the key is hard to remove or insert into the ignition. This can indicate that the tumblers in the wafer are worn out.

Transponder Keys

The most modern Volvo models come with a specific kind of key referred to as transponder keys. This feature helps prevent car thefts by making sure that only the correct key is able to start your vehicle. The key fob is armed with a microchip, which transmits an alert from the antenna inside the Volvo engine. If the signal isn't received by the immobilizer it will stop your engine and prevent you from starting your vehicle. To replace the Volvo Transponder Key, you'll have to contact your dealership. Locksmiths can program keys directly into the Volvo V40 Key Programming immobilizer by using a tool.
